What is the turning radius of an aerial work platform?

Hey there! As an aerial work platform supplier, I often get asked about all sorts of technical details regarding these machines. One question that comes up quite a bit is, "What is the turning radius of an aerial work platform?" Well, let's dive right into it and break it down.

First off, the turning radius of an aerial work platform is super important. It determines how easily the machine can maneuver in tight spaces. You know, those construction sites where there's not a whole lot of room to spare, or industrial facilities with narrow aisles. A smaller turning radius means the platform can get into and out of these areas without much hassle.

There are different types of aerial work platforms, and each has its own unique turning radius characteristics. For example, scissor lifts are pretty common. They come in various sizes and configurations, and their turning radii can vary significantly.

Let's start with the Battery Powered Mobile Scissor Lift Table. These are great for indoor use because they're powered by batteries, which means no emissions. The turning radius of a battery - powered mobile scissor lift table depends on its size. Smaller models usually have a turning radius of around 3 to 5 feet. This allows them to easily navigate through standard doorways and around obstacles in warehouses or other indoor settings.

On the other hand, larger battery - powered scissor lifts might have a turning radius of 6 to 10 feet. These are typically used for bigger jobs where you need to reach higher heights. But even with the larger turning radius, they're still designed to be as maneuverable as possible.

Then there's the Electric Scissor Lift Platform. Electric scissor lifts are similar to battery - powered ones in many ways, but they may have different power sources and design features. The turning radius of an electric scissor lift platform can also vary based on its dimensions. Compact electric scissor lifts can have a turning radius of just a couple of feet, making them ideal for extremely tight spaces like small workshops or retail stores.

Larger electric scissor lifts, which are capable of reaching greater heights and carrying more weight, might have a turning radius in the range of 5 to 12 feet. The engineering behind these lifts ensures that they can still turn smoothly even in relatively confined areas.

Now, let's talk about the Hydraulic Scissor Lift Platform. Hydraulic scissor lifts are known for their power and durability. They're often used in outdoor construction projects. The turning radius of a hydraulic scissor lift platform is usually a bit larger compared to battery - powered or electric ones, especially for the heavy - duty models.

Smaller hydraulic scissor lifts can have a turning radius of around 4 to 7 feet. These are suitable for smaller construction sites or jobs where you need to move the lift around a moderately sized area. Larger hydraulic scissor lifts, which can handle heavy loads and reach great heights, may have a turning radius of 8 to 15 feet or more. But don't let the larger turning radius fool you. These lifts are built to be stable and reliable, even when making turns in outdoor environments.

Several factors can affect the turning radius of an aerial work platform. The wheelbase is one of the most important factors. A longer wheelbase generally means a larger turning radius. This is because the distance between the front and rear wheels affects how the platform can pivot.

The type of steering system also plays a role. Some aerial work platforms have a single - wheel steering system, while others have multiple - wheel steering. Multiple - wheel steering systems can often provide a smaller turning radius because they allow for more precise control of the turning movement.

The load capacity of the platform can also influence the turning radius. When the platform is fully loaded, it may require a larger turning radius because the additional weight affects the balance and maneuverability of the machine.

So, why does the turning radius matter so much? Well, if you're working in a space - constrained area, a platform with a large turning radius might not be able to get to where you need it to go. You could end up spending extra time and effort trying to reposition the lift, which can slow down your project.

On the other hand, having a platform with a small turning radius can increase your productivity. You can quickly move the lift from one job site to another, set it up, and start working right away. It also reduces the risk of damaging the platform or the surrounding environment, as there's less chance of it hitting obstacles during turns.
